WOMEN’S BASKETBALL : Melbourne Hits 48 Free Throws in Win Over CSUN

Share

Three players from the Cal State Northridge women’s basketball team fouled out Friday in a 58-53 loss to the Melbourne Tigers of Australia in an exhibition tournament at UC Davis.

Melbourne scored 48 of its points on free throws in the opening-round game.

Junior forward Denise Sitton led CSUN with 15 points, 8 rebounds and 2 steals. Teammate Julie Middleton scored 11 points, and sophomore forward Regan O’Hara had a team-high 10 rebounds. O’Hara also scored 8 points with 3 assists and 2 steals.

Northridge will play the loser of the Sacramento State--UC Davis game today in the consolation round.

Canyons 59, Allan Hancock College 47-- Ruth Fierro scored 20 points to lead College of the Canyons women’s basketball team to a 59-47 victory over Allan Hancock College in a nonconference game on Friday night.

Canyons is 1-2, while Hancock dropped to 0-2.
